License

Auto locksmiths are licensed to work on keys, car locks, and other related tasks. They are also trained in various car models and types, which could assist them in providing better service. They can also offer suggestions on which security upgrades are suitable for your vehicle. You can be assured that your vehicle is receiving the best service possible.

It is important to know the requirements for obtaining a license for auto locksmiths in your state. Some states require you to get a license, while some don't. Some states also require you to pass a background investigation and take a course in training. People who are already in the locksmithing business should also think about joining a trade association to get important training and support.

Many vocational schools offer locksmithing classes however these programs don't always suffice to allow you to become licensed. You must pass an examination to get your license, and some states have their own certification process that must be met. You should also look for an apprenticeship in locksmithing. These courses can last anywhere from three to six weeks, and they will give you hands-on experience.

The requirements for licensing vary from state to state, but most require that you have high school diploma or GED certificate and pass a criminal record check. Some require you to pass a written and a practical exam, while others only require an investigation into your background and experience. There are also online resources to assist you in acquiring the skills required.

Once you're a licensed locksmith, you can work in almost all states. To avoid fines and penalties, you should be aware of local regulations. It is also essential to be able to manage yourself, as you may work alone on the job site. This means that you must be punctual and reliable.

To become a licensed locksmith in New York City, you must possess two certificates that recommend you for the license or a letter from Local Union No. 74 of the Service Employees International Union that declares that you have completed a locksmithing course that is accredited. You should also get your fingerprints at an DCA licensing center and complete an identity check.

Insurance

As locksmiths, you should be insured as a professional to protect yourself against claims of negligence. This type of insurance pays for legal fees and other costs in the event that a client demands compensation for services you didn't perform well or at all.

Roadside assistance is an important insurance policy for locksmiths. It typically covers towing and tire replacements. It can be added to existing insurance, or purchased as a separate policy. This insurance is particularly crucial if you're using personal vehicles to transport equipment and tools to offices or homes of clients.

Commercial auto insurance is essential for any locksmith company. This type of insurance typically includes third-party coverage, uninsured auto coverage collision coverage, and comprehensive physical damage insurance. It is also recommended to consider business interruption insurance to cover lost earnings and expenses in the event that your work is disrupted.

If you have employees, you should think about getting workers compensation insurance. This type of insurance will cover medical costs, lost wages and disability benefits if an employee is injured while at work. It can also pay for the costs of defending or settling any lawsuits brought by employees against your company.

General liability insurance is another important policy for locksmiths. This type of insurance shields you from the cost of a lawsuit brought by an outside party or customer over injuries or property damage that occured while you were working at the location of a customer.

Even the most knowledgeable locksmiths can make costly mistakes that lead them to be sued. A lawsuit or an incident of property damage can cause financial ruin for a business.
